Mini Tummy Tuck TREATMENT OVERVIEW

Mini Tummy Tuck surgery, also known as a partial abdominoplasty or skin-only abdominoplasty, is a cosmetic procedure that targets the lower abdomen. It is designed to remove excess loose skin and fatty tissue from the area between the navel (belly button) and the pubic area. This surgery is an ideal option for individuals with mild loose skin, and it is known for its quicker recovery compared to a full tummy tuck. The goal of a mini tummy tuck is to achieve a smoother, firmer lower abdomen, resulting in improved body contour. It is a popular choice for those looking to address specific concerns in the lower abdominal area.

Mini Tummy Tuck surgery and full tummy tuck surgery (abdominoplasty)differ primarily in terms of the extent of the procedure and the area of focus. 

In a mini tummy tuck, a smaller incision is used, usually above the pubic area. It targets excess skin and fat in the lower abdomen, offering a faster recovery, typically lasting 2-6 weeks, and is best suited for those with mild to moderate lower abdominal concerns. Conversely, a full tummy tuck requires a longer incision, spanning from hip to hip, and includes more extensive muscle repair to address abdominal muscle separation. It focuses on the entire abdominal area and entails a longer recovery period, usually around 6-8 weeks or more. It is recommended for individuals with more substantial excess skin, fat, and muscle separation.

The choice between a Mini Tummy Tuck and a full Tummy Tuck depends on the patient's specific needs, the extent of correction required, and the surgeon's recommendations. Consulting with a board-certified plastic surgeon is crucial to determine the most suitable procedure for an individual's goals and anatomy.

STEP 3. PREPARATION FOR TUMMY TUCK SURGERY

The staff at Bella Vou will advise you on any pre-operative preparations to reduce your risk of infection and help your recovery.

You may be asked to stop taking aspirin or anti-inflammatory medication, which can increase the risk of bleeding. It’s important to stop smoking cigarettes and e-cigarettes, which can impede the healing process.

You should continue to shower daily, as usual. 

You will be advised about the time to start fasting in preparation for your general anaesthetic.

STEP 4. WHAT HAPPENS DURING TUMMY TUCK SURGERY?

Tummy Tuck surgery is performed under general anaesthetic. The surgeon cleans the skin and then a small incision is made just above the pubic area, allowing the surgeon to access the lower abdomen.

Excess skin and fatty tissue are removed, and the underlying muscles may be tightened if necessary. Unlike a full Tummy Tuck, the belly button isn't affected during this procedure, which means it remains in its natural position and there is no scar around the naval; the only visible scar is hidden below the knicker line. This procedure is less extensive than a full tummy tuck, so it typically takes less time and involves a quicker recovery. Since it focuses on the lower abdomen, it is an ideal option for individuals with mild loose skin in that area.

The incision is strategically placed to minimise visible scarring. After the surgery, patients wear compression garments to support the healing process and achieve a smoother, firmer lower abdomen.

STEP 5. RECOVERY FROM A MINI TUMMY TUCK

Recovery from a Mini Tummy Tuck is relatively quicker and less extensive compared to a full tummy tuck. The typical recovery period for a Mini Tummy Tuck is approximately six weeks. However, some individuals might experience a quicker return to normal activities, sometimes as early as two weeks. It's important to note that the pace of recovery can vary among patients.

In the initial days post-surgery, patients may experience discomfort, swelling, and bruising in the treated area, managed with prescribed pain medication. Compression garments support healing and reduce swelling. Light activity is encouraged, while strenuous exercise is gradually reintroduced as advised by the surgeon.
